Trailing Stop: Triggers a market order (buy or sell) when market price goes against the position by the stop offset amount.

Trailing Stop Limit: Trailing stop limit orders work exactly like trailing stop orders except that a limit order is triggered when market price goes against the position by the stop offset amount.

The limit order is set by another offset (the "limit offset"). For a long trade, the limit (sell) order will trigger when market price falls from a high by the stop offset amount; the limit for the order is calculated as the high minus the limit offset. For a short trade, the limit (buy) order will trigger when market price rises from a low by the stop offset amount; the limit for the order is calculated as the low plus the limit offset. If you make the limit offset larger than the stop offset, this will increase the chances that the limit order gets filled when it is triggered.

Examples: Suppose you buy XBT at $100, but don't want to tolerate a loss of much more than 10%. You could create a stop loss sell order with a stop price of $90. Alternatively, if price is trending up and you want to ride the trend, you might create a trailing stop order with a stop offset of 5%. This order will allow you to ride the trend until price falls by 5%.
